  17. Candidate for this project is Revell's 07 Shelby GT500 Paint is Scalefinishes Ford D3 Colorado Red. Two coats of Tamiya fine white primer, sanded then 2 coats of red. Found imperfections in the finish so wet sanding was needed. Just shot one last coat of the red before I clear it in a couple of days. Next on the attack list is the engine and chassis.
